From 221c7dacde1c8c646f600cfe85a45ff4777f686c Mon Sep 17 00:00:00 2001 From: Deiz Date: Thu, 30 Aug 2012 08:18:43 +0000 Subject: [PATCH] Also try to strip the 'resource|' prefix when handling a GatherNearPosition order. This was SVN commit r12555. --- binaries/data/mods/public/simulation/components/UnitAI.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/binaries/data/mods/public/simulation/components/UnitAI.js b/binaries/data/mods/public/simulation/components/UnitAI.js index 21d61428ce..bce403c236 100644 --- a/binaries/data/mods/public/simulation/components/UnitAI.js +++ b/binaries/data/mods/public/simulation/components/UnitAI.js @@ -3047,6 +3047,10 @@ UnitAI.prototype.PerformGather = function(target, queued, force) */ UnitAI.prototype.GatherNearPosition = function(x, z, type, template, queued) { + // Remove "resource|" prefix from template name, if present. + if (template.indexOf("resource|") != -1) + template = template.slice(9); + this.AddOrder("GatherNearPosition", { "type": type, "template": template, "x": x, "z": z, "force": false }, queued); };